This vacancy is for a GS-0343-13, Management and Program Analyst located in the Department of Homeland Security, U.S. Coast Guard, LANTAREA RESOURCE MANAGEMENT DIVISION -8 in PORTSMOUTH, Virginia.
You will serve as a Management and Program Analyst and be responsible for serving as a Program and Management Analyst for new and established projects, programs, and systems by planning and executing work to accomplish objectives, developing guidance for program functions, managing strategic priorities, and assisting in action plan development to improve effectiveness and efficiency. Typical work assignments include: Planning and coordinating the development, consolidation, review, and approval of programs and budgets to support projects, programs, and systems within assigned program areas Developing practical, reliable, time-sensitive, and cost-effective recommendations for accomplishing team and individual projects and special tasks; formulates and adjusts concepts, methodologies, work plans, and milestone schedules as needed.. Assessing, developing, and evaluating program processes and products managed within the organization.. Analyzing and monitoring program and resource utilization to identify actual or potential problems, trends, deficiencies, or areas of imbalance. Preparing charts, summaries, and narratives to support performance evaluations.
